Google Wave Notifier

Google Wave Notifier

Google wave, an innovative product from Google,  have started it’s journey a few months back. Google aim to redefine the way people use internet.  So it will definitely take more time to get a wide acceptance. But still many people uses it in their daily life.

Google Wave Notifier is a new desktop widget which alerts when ever you receive a new Wave. Its and open source program currently available for windows alone. You can get the updates from the system tray.

After logging on, the Google Wave Notifier will automatically inform you of new Waves or replies to existing Waves. When a new Wave appears, a popup will be displayed and the system tray icon will get an overlay icon to indicate you have an unread Wave.

Pino-twitter

Pino-twitter

Twitter is getting increased popularity among social media sites. Many people use some sort of desktop client for accessing theirs updates from twitter instead of going directly to twitter.com. We discussed about a social networking addon for Firefox Yoono. But if you are not using Firefox or need only a simple client for twitter, Here is the way to go Pino-twitter.

Pino-twitter is a simple and fast twitter client for Ubuntu. Moreover, its written in Vala language. Programs written in Vala is compiles to native binary code. Hence you get increases speed and less memory usage.

Pino-twitter is still in development stage.

Yoono – Easy social networking with Firefox

December 10, 2009 in Widgets by Jitto

The importance of web browser among all other installed applications is increases day by day. And of course Firefox keeps a fair amount of browser market share. There is a Firefox addon which enable you to stay connected with all your social networking sites hence connected with all your friends when ever you open your browser. You can connect to Facebook, MySpace, Imeem, Twitter, Flickr, Friendfeed, Linkedin, MSN, AIM, GTalk and Yahoo Chat all at one place – Yoono.

HitWicket

HitWicket

HitWicket has launched its first version on February of 2009. From very beginning of its journey, HitWicket hold the position of Cricket related addon which has the highest download rate in Mozilla. Now it is becoming the most downloaded cricket addon in Mozilla.
HitWicket is a small piece of software which enable Firefox users to view live international cricket scores at the bottom of their browser. HitWicket is capable of listing max of 4 live matches.
HitWicket fetch data from CMDN.com which is a new player in cricket websites. And HitWicket is the only addon that uses CMDN.com.
Apart from live scores, HitWicket also provide lose of wicket alerts which is very useful for people engaged in other works. They are alerted when important events happens in their favorite cricket match.
One other unique feature which is not usually shipped with plugins is its theming support. User can select the color scheme of widget window which is best suit to their operating system theme.
